The installation technique can considerably affect the window's performance. Choices usually consist of:
Full-frame installation: Replacing the entire window and its frame, which enables better insulation and structural stability.Retrofit installation: Inserting new windows into the existing frame, which may be suitable for less comprehensive projects.5. Sealing and Finishing
When windows are installed, sealing is important to avoid leakages and drafts. This typically includes:
Applying caulk around the boundary of the window.Installing insulation to fill any spaces.Including protective components such as flashing to divert water away.Choosing a Quality Window Installer

FAQs1. How long does window installation generally take?
Response: The installation of windows usually takes one to two days, depending upon the number of windows and the complexity of the job.
2. Are energy-efficient windows worth the financial investment?
Answer: Yes, energy-efficient windows can lead to substantial savings on energy costs and decrease your carbon footprint. They frequently receive refunds and tax credits also.
3. Can I install windows myself?
Answer: While technically possible, DIY window installation is complicated and can result in poor results if not done correctly. It is recommended to work with a professional.
4. What should I do to prepare for window installation?
Answer: Clear the area around the windows, move furnishings, and make sure that animals are kept away. It is likewise helpful to have access to electrical energy if power tools are used.
5. What kind of maintenance do new windows require?
Answer: Maintenance varies based on window materials. Generally, cleaning up the glass, inspecting seals frequently, and painting or staining wood windows every few years are essential.
